With the first substantive sessions of the Open-Ended Working Group (OEWG) on the security of and in the use of information and communications technologies 2021–2025 taking place in December 2021, UNIDIR hosted a two-hour recap session to provide Member States with an introduction to the relevant international framework for advancing responsible State behaviour in cyberspace.
